The Patizon G 600 is a mummy-shaped down bag filled with 600 g of premium European goose down (850 cuin, 90/10 ratio). EN ISO 23537 testing gives a comfort rating of -6 °C and a limit of -12 °C, with an extreme of -32 °C — figures that sit between three-season and winter use rather than pure summer touring.
An ultralight Toray Airtastic shell (33 g/m²) with a DWR finish keeps weight down, while horizontally oriented box baffles stop the down from shifting. The 30×21 cm packed size is reasonably compact given the warmth on offer.
At 930 g in size M, the G 600 suits autumn and spring mountain trips and lighter alpine outings where you want a margin against frost without carrying a full winter bag. It's made in the Czech Republic.
